Must This Always Be Shut Off?
Other than emergency situations, repair services, or long trips, you might not require to shut off the main shutoff. For example, if only one fixture has issues, you can switch off the branch shutoff in that area. This way, you can still use water in other parts of the house. Steps to Take When a Pipe Bursts
Careful planning comes in handy especially when there is an emergency situation at home. For example a burst water pipe. The damage caused can be catastrophic if not attended to immediately.
Water pipes may burst due to high pressure, rust or below freezing temperatures that end up buckling and cracking them open.
It is advised to insulate the pipes especially ahead of the cold season just to be safe. However, even with proper measures, it is still common to deal with a burst pipe at least once.
Find The Pipe Burst
First, locate the burst pipe immediately. At times, the pipe may have a slow but consistent leak. In any case, it can cause a lot of damage to the building. Once you figure out where the leak is, switch off the main power. This step cannot be ignored as water and electricity together form a lethal combination. It’s advised to switch off all appliances to prevent electrocution.
Turn Off Water Supply
Once the leak is found, it is vital to turn off the water supply. The main water supply shutoff valve is often located outside.
Inspect The Damage
The next step is to check the broken pipe for damage. Here, you should be able to determine if a repair will do the job or if the pipe would need to be replaced.
Fix The Pipe
Consider giving a call to your local plumber. Only an expert can fix damaged water pipes properly and prevent them from damage in the future. They are equipped to handle such issues and have materials such as heavy-duty tape to seal the pipes.
